The Comparison
π©βπ» is more widely used in 2026 because tech careers and remote work culture are mainstream reference points, making it relatable across far more everyday conversations than the niche lab-scientist context of π©π»βπ¬.
π©π»βπ¬ officially represents a woman scientist or researcher with light skin tone, typically depicted in a lab coat; π©βπ» officially represents a woman working in technology, typically depicted at a laptop or computer.

WhatsappUse π©π»βπ¬ when specifically referencing scientific research, lab work, chemistry, biology, or academic STEM contexts. Use π©βπ» when talking about coding, software, tech jobs, working from home, or digital productivity. If you want a more universally understood professional woman in STEM icon, π©βπ» is the safer, more recognized choice.
